Frequently Asked Questions About Child Development Training
What is child development training and how does it benefit professionals?
Child development training equips professionals with the knowledge to understand and support children’s growth, enhancing their ability to work in education, health, and social services. It prepares them for roles that involve assessing, guiding, and nurturing children’s cognitive, emotional, and social development.
What are the core areas of development covered in child development training?
These training programs typically cover cognitive, emotional, social, and physical development, helping professionals understand how children grow at each stage. It also includes information on early childhood education, developmental milestones, and potential developmental challenges.
How do these training courses address the impacts of culture and social factors?
Child development training explores how cultural and social contexts influence children’s development. It covers topics like parenting styles, socioeconomic status, and community factors that affect how children learn and behave.
What research methods are taught in child development training programs?
Training programs focus on qualitative and quantitative research methods. Professionals learn how to assess child development through observational studies, surveys, and experiments, applying these techniques in real-world scenarios.
How does reflective practice contribute to professional development in child psychology?
Reflective practice encourages professionals to critically evaluate their experiences and interactions with children. It promotes continuous learning, allowing professionals to adapt their approaches and improve their understanding of child development.
Can child development training help with understanding and supporting neurodivergent children?
Yes, these courses often cover neurodiversity, including conditions like autism, ADHD, and learning disabilities. Professionals learn strategies to support neurodivergent children in educational and social settings, ensuring inclusive and effective practices.
How are eating disorders and behavioural disorders addressed in child development training?
Child development training programs explore the psychological and physical causes of eating and behavioral disorders. They teach professionals how to identify these issues early and provide appropriate interventions.
What are the stages of development covered in child development training?
Training covers key stages from infancy through adolescence. This includes developmental milestones in motor skills, language, cognition, socialisation, and emotional regulation, giving professionals a comprehensive view of childhood development.
